Understanding Panel Refurbishment ServicesPanel refurbishment refers to the process of restoring control panels, electrical panels, and other associated equipment to their original condition, or enhancing them beyond their initial performance. This can include repair, replacement of elements, upgrading innovation, and making sure compliance with security requirements.
Advantages of Panel Refurbishment
Taking part in panel refurbishment offers numerous benefits, including:
Cost Efficiency: Refurbishing panels can be significantly more economical than changing them totally. It enables companies to save resources while ensuring performance.
Extended Lifespan: Regular refurbishment can extend the life of panel equipment, reducing the requirement for regular overhauls.
Security Compliance: Outdated panels may not meet present safety requirements. Refurbishment makes sure that these panels are certified with regulations, consequently improving workplace security.
Upgraded Technology: Technological improvements take place quickly, suggesting older panels can gain from modern elements and systems that enhance performance.
Lowered Downtime: Efficient refurbishment procedures decrease functional downtime, causing much better productivity.
The panel refurbishment procedure can be broken down into several key stages:
1. Assessment and Assessment
- Initial examination of the existing panel's condition.
- Identification of elements that need repair or replacement.
- Evaluation of compliance with present safety requirements.
2. Planning and Design
- Development of a refurbishment strategy detailing the needed actions, consisting of material procurement and timelines.
- Style update choices based on the contemporary requirements of the facility or market modifications.
3. Disassembly
- Securely dismantling the panel without causing additional damage to elements.
- Recording the initial wiring and circuitry for precise reassembly.
4. Cleaning and Repair
- Thorough cleaning of panel elements to remove dust, dirt, and corrosion.
- Repair or replacement of defective parts, electrical wiring, and circuit boards.
5. Upgrading and Testing
- Combination of brand-new technology and parts into the system.
- Strenuous testing to guarantee all functions perform at ideal levels before last assembly.
6. Reassembly and Commissioning
- Reassembly of the control board confirming all connections and elements are safe and secure.
- Final commissioning, that includes comprehensive paperwork and compliance checks.
7. Maintenance Scheduling
- Establishing a maintenance schedule to ensure continued performance post-refurbishment.
What types of panels can be reconditioned?
Panel refurbishment services typically cover different types, including:
- Control panels
- Electrical panels
- Distribution panels
- PLC panels
- HMI panels

Can all components be refurbished?
While many components can be efficiently refurbished, some, such as outdated or seriously damaged circuit boards, might require replacement. Each case needs to be assessed separately for cost-effectiveness.
Is there an industry requirement for refurbishment?
Yes, there are industry requirements and codes of practice, such as those set by the National Electrical Manufacturers Association (NEMA) and the Institute of Electrical and Electronics Engineers (IEEE), that supply standards for panel refurbishment.
